GEORGE VI - ELIZABETH II, pennies, 1941 K dot G and dot at top of Y; 1942 Bombay, no I mm; 1943 struck off centre; 1943I, long denticles; 1943 Perth, thin (7.95g); 1946 re-entered die; 1947, die break 'mermaid' 9; 1948 Perth, die break at back of head; 1952, die breaks on obverse; 1960, die break top of REGINA; 1962, double nose, 1963 and 1964 slightly upset die axes. Very good - extremely fine. (13)
Ex Bentleigh Collection.
